FPV Electronics > Flight Controller
The F405 Mini ESC is an ultra-compact electronic speed controller designed for high-performance drones and micro robotics. Built around the STM32F405 microcontroller (ARM Cortex-M4 @ 168MHz), it delivers precise motor control with advanced telemetry capabilities. Ideal for racing drones, robotic actuators, and applications requiring high power density in minimal space.
Component | Details |
Processor | STM32F405 (Cortex-M4 @ 168MHz, FPU) |
Memory | 192KB SRAM + 1MB Flash |
Input Voltage | 2S-8S LiPo (7.4V-25.2V) |
Continuous Current | 35A (Peak 60A for 5s) |
BEC Output | 5V@3A (Switch-mode) |
PWM Frequency | 8kHz-48kHz (Programmable) |
Control Algorithm | FOC (Field-Oriented Control) + DShot1200 |
Dimensions | 28×18mm (20×20mm mounting) |
Weight | 6.9g |
• Multi-Protocol Support: DShot1200/600, Oneshot125, PWM, and ProShot
• Real-Time Telemetry: RPM, temperature, voltage, and current monitoring
• Adaptive Timing: Auto motor timing calibration for efficiency optimization
• Crash Recovery: Instant motor restart within 0.2s after impact
• Water-Resistant: Nano-coated PCB rated IP65 (splash protection)
✅ Betaflight (Target: MATEKH743
)
✅ INAV (GPS navigation + Lua scripts)
✅ ArduPilot (Autonomous missions)
✅ PX4 (Robotics/Research)
• 48kHz PWM mode for ultra-responsive control
• Sub-5ms latency from signal to thrust
• Position control mode for servo-like accuracy
• Drag brake customization for slope control
• High-efficiency drives for small CNC spindles
• 1x SH1.0-8pins silicone cable (7cm, reversed)
• 1x SH1.0-6pins silicone cable (12cm, reversed)
• 1x SH1.0-4pins silicone cable (12cm, reversed)
• 1x SH1.0-3pins silicone cable (10cm, reversed)
• 1x SH1.0-2pins silicone cable (12cm, single-end)
• 5x M3*10mm shock-absorbing balls